GENESEO, N.Y. – The #20 Geneseo ice hockey team
(10-5-1) won for the seventh time in eight games, rallying for three
third-period goals to beat visiting Franklin Pierce (4-7-2) Saturday.
The Knights, who entered the final period trailing 1-0 despite outshooting the
Ravens 24-13 through 40 minutes, needed just 101 seconds to score twice and
take the lead. Senior forward Kaz Iwamoto (Tomakomai, Japan/Wyoming Seminary)
scored the tying goal 1:05 into the final period and junior forward Zachary Vit
(Villanova, Pa./Green Mountain Glades) netted the game-winner just 36 seconds
later. Vit’s goal, his fifth of the season, came on the power play after
Franklin Pierce’s bench was whistled for a two-minute minor at 1:30.
First year defenseman Nate Brown (Bethel Park, Pa./Bay State Breakers) added
another power-play goal (his third goal of the year) in the eighth minute and first
year forward Ryan Donnelly (Stittsville, Ont./Kantana Stallions) closed out the
scoring at 16:17 with his third goal of the winter.
Sophomore defenseman Jack Caradonna (Markham, Ont./Stouffville Spirit) assisted
on Vit and Donnelly’s goals, raising his season total to 16 points. His 14
assists rank second nationally among defenseman.
Sophomore forward Justin Scharfe (Webster/Bridgewater Bandits) also collected pair
of assists. He and junior forward Garry Childerhose (Altoona, Man./Melfort
Mustangs) assisted on Iwamoto’s goal with sophomore forward Tyler Brickler (Riverwoods,
Ill./UMass-Lowell) picking up the second assist on Vit’s game-winner. Scharfe
and first year defenseman Alex Lubczuk (Kitchener, Ont./Georgetown Raiders) picked
up assists on Brown’s goal with senior forward Nick Ryan (Rochester/Buffalo
Junior Sabres) adding on assist on Donnelly’s score.
First year Nick Horrigan (Mount Forest, Ont./Elmira Sugar Kings) stopped 17
Raven shots to improve to 2-1-0 on the season.
The Knights return to action Friday, hosting Fredonia in a State University of
New York Athletic Conference (SUNYAC) game.
